GoalScope — longest_increasing_subsequence (Llama-3.3-70B-Instruct) — hover a token to see the patched verbalization
defpos 103['def']: **Longest Subsequence** ```python def longest_subsequence(seq): if not seq: return 0 # Initialize table longestpos 104[' longest']: I haven't found a line of code yet._inpos 105['_in']: I didn't do anything. Please provide the sequence for finding the length of the sequence.creasingpos 106['creasing']: I haven't started looking at the code yet. What's the length of the sequence?_subpos 107['_sub']: I don't see a line of code.sequencepos 108['sequence']: There's no code to analyze.(numspos 109['(nums']: There is no code to analyze.):↵ pos 110['):\n']: ```` int func(int[] arr) { int[] code = /*? #include<??> int func(int[] arr) pos 111[' ']: If ``` var $ { if $ { var $ if $ { if $ { if $ { if $ if $ if $ if $ if $ if $ """pos 112[' """']: ``` int findLength(int[] { if ( { return int l =0; for(int i and int l { return """↵ pos 113[' """\n']: I haven't written any code yet, provide it and I'll explain what it does in a concise manner, without any comments or description, I can help pos 114[' ']: If if each sequence is empty if they are empty if they are each subset of each sequence if if if if if if if if if if if if if ifpos 115[' if']: If the list is empty, return 0 or null if no numbers are present. If the list is not empty, initialize the longest subsequence with notpos 116[' not']: If the list is present, containing numbers, I'm finding the numbers, if any. numspos 117[' nums']: If the list, I'm finding a sequence of numbers.:↵ pos 118[':\n']: There is no code, so I'm doing nothing. pos 119[' ']: Return if no input, return length of empty sequence if no explicit length defined, return length of longest sequence if no explicit length defined if no explicit length defined returnpos 120[' return']: If the sequence has no length, **empty sequence has no length if the user has the longest sequence if the user has the pos 121[' ']: I start with 0 elements.0pos 122['0']: *empty* If there's no code, the answer is 0.↵ ↵ pos 123['\n\n']: Initializing the maximum length of the array with a variable name of "length" and returning the top element of the array (the longest array length) if the pos 124[' ']: I'm calculating the length of each subsequence using dynamic programming, where each cell represents the longest subsequence of a particular length. ``` var length dppos 125[' dp']: I'm tracking the length of the longest subsequence. =pos 126[' =']: I'm creating an array where each element is initialized with a length of 0, where each element is set to a length of each element's length, [pos 127[' [']: I'm creating a sequence where each element is the length of the longest increasing subsequence for each element in the array, starting with 1, where each1pos 128['1']: I'm tracking the length of the longest subsequence for each element in the array, initially setting it to 1 for each element.]pos 129[']']: *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* *pos 130[' *']: I'm determining the length of each element in the array by comparing each element to every other element, starting with the first element. lenpos 131[' len']: I'm creating a list to store the length of each element in the array, with each element initialized to 1, assuming each element is of different length(numspos 132['(nums']: I'm initializing each element, assuming each element is the same length, where each element is one.)↵ ↵ pos 133[')\n\n']: Initializing a baseline: setting each element in the array to be one more than the maximum of the same length found from the set of all elements to its left pos 134[' ']: Looking at each for each for at least one by one, comparing to each of the others as you come up, starting from 1 for each for at forpos 135[' for']: Comparing each element to previous elements. ipos 136[' i']: Comparing each element to every other element after it, starting from the second element. inpos 137[' in']: I'm not. I'm currently at a different position than the previous number in the sequence, starting from the bottom of the list and moving forward. I rangepos 138[' range']: Comparing each element to others after it, starting from the second element.(pos 139['(']: 5. 3rd. 3rd. 3rd. 3. 3. 3. 3. 3. 31pos 140['1']: Comparing the current element with previous ones, starting from the second element (index 1).,pos 141[',']: I'm comparing the length of each element to the elements before it, starting from the second element (index 1). lenpos 142[' len']: I'm examining the length of the sequence, comparing each element to the previous ones.(numspos 143['(nums']: I'm comparing elements, looking at each element, starting from the second element, and looking back at each element, comparing to the current element, if I)):↵ pos 144[')):\n']: Comparing to previous elements, using a loop to iterate through the array and find the largest value by comparing each element to every other element, starting from the pos 145[' ']: Comparing with previous elements, setting new value if current element is greater than the previous elements, for i = for j of for j looking at the previous forpos 146[' for']: Comparing with previous elements. jpos 147[' j']: Comparing the current element with previous elements. inpos 148[' in']: I start with one in the back of the table in the back that I find in the back that I find in the back that I find in the back rangepos 149[' range']: I'm comparing previous elements.(ipos 150['(i']: I'm comparing to previous elements.):↵ pos 151['):\n']: Comparing with previous elements, checking if current element is smaller than the previous one. pos 152[' ']: If previous value is less than current value if current value is greater than previous value if current value is less than previous value if current value is less than previous ifpos 153[' if']: I'm comparing the current element to the previous one, and if it's greater, I increment the variable if the current element is greater than the previous one numspos 154[' nums']: I'm comparing the current element to the previous one, and if it's greater, I'm updating the previous element to be less than the current one ([ipos 155['[i']: I'm comparing the value of the current element to the previous element, and if the current element is greater than the previous element, and the current element is]pos 156[']']: > > > > > > > > > > > > > > > > > > > > > > > > > > > > > > > >pos 157[' >']: I'm not looking at previous values, so I can't compare to a previous value that is less than the current value. numspos 158[' nums']: I'm comparing the value of the element before the current element (`array[i-1`) that I saw in the previous element (`array[i-1`)[jpos 159['[j']: I'm comparing values from previous elements in the same row and if the current element, incrementing the current element if a previous element and the current element,]:↵ pos 160[']:\n']: Comparing with previous values, setting a new value if it's larger than the last one, for each element in the list, and checking if the value pos 161[' ']: I'm looking at the previous value and if a bigger number is found, increasing the new number to the previous number plus one, if a bigger number is dppos 162[' dp']: I'm looking at my own value and comparing it to the value of the cell to my right as I calculate my own value to be the largest of the[ipos 163['[i']: I'm looking at my neighbor's number and I'm updating my number to be larger than my number by one if my number is larger than my number by]pos 164[']']: = = = = = = = = = = = = = = = = = = = = = = = = = = = = = = = = =pos 165[' =']: I'm checking previous codes, and I'm currently beating 2, by looking at the code below, and I'm finding a larger number by comparing numbers maxpos 166[' max']: I'm checking if my current value is greater than the previous value and updating it if it's larger, initially set to 1. My formula is:(dppos 167['(dp']: Maybe my current value of `i` (i.e. possibly my own value to date (i.e. possibly my own value to date (i.e[ipos 168['[i']: Current value. Possibly, a larger value found to date.],pos 169['],']: I'm looking at another programmer's work and I've found that they've started with a value of 2, and if they've found a longer sequence dppos 170[' dp']: I'd look at the previous line and see if I can increase my value by looking at the previous line and if the value of the previous line is greater[jpos 171['[j']: My current value plus one if your value is larger than your previous value plus one, plus one, plus one, plus one, plus one, plus one]pos 172[']']: +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+ +pos 173[' +']: Increasing length by adding one to the prior length, if this new length is larger than 5, 7, throughout out 9, throughout out pos 174[' ']: I'm finding a longer sequence that is 6 out of 7, 8, 9, 10, 11, 12,1pos 175['1']: Comparing each element in the sequence to all the previous elements))↵ ↵ pos 176[')\n\n']: Comparing with others, checking values, and updating them if necessary to find the largest number to date. pos 177[' ']: I'm finding the longest sequence by comparing each element in the sequence to every other element and keeping track of the longest sequence found so far. Here's returnpos 178[' return']: I'm finding the longest sequence in the code. The maximum value is found by comparing the length of each sequence to the longest sequence found. The longest sequence maxpos 179[' max']: Finding the maximum value in the array, if there's more than one, by comparing each element in the array and keeping track of the longest one.(dppos 180['(dp']: The maximum value in the array, or the longest subsequence, depending on the input.)↵ ↵ ↵ pos 181[')\n\n\n']: Given an array of integers, here is a simple implementation in Python: ```pythonassistant = def find_max_length(arr): ifdefpos 182['def']: I'd like to provide a more efficient solution. ```python def find_length(arr): return max([1] + [0 if not mainpos 183[' main']: I'd be happy to help, but you didn't provide the code. Please provide the code, and I'll give a concise answer.():↵ pos 184['():\n']: I'm writing the code in various programming languages like Python, Java, and C++, and providing it in a variety of programming languages such as: ``` pos 185[' ']: I take a list of numbers as input and return the longest sequence that is found in the list. list = [ sequence = input list of numbers and return numspos 186[' nums']: What's the code? =pos 187[' =']: [ = [ [? [? [? [? [? [? [? [? [? [? [? [? [? [? [pos 188[' [']: I'll be searching for 7. 9, 5, 7, 235, 435, 235, 435, 23510pos 189['10']: I'm in a sequence where each number is smaller than the previous one. Example: 1,2,3,4,5,7,,pos 190[',']: I'm at 5th position where I can see 3,5,6,7,8,10,11,12,13,14 pos 191[' ']: I'm not in a sequence where I can compare any numbers. 0, 1,2,3,4,5,6 are all part9pos 192['9']: You didn't provide the code. Please, list numbers in ascending order to compare.,pos 193[',']: , , , , , ,,,,,,,, pos 194[' ']: 1, 3, 4, 6, 9, 10, 11, 12, 13, 14, 152pos 195['2']: I'm increasing the value to compare for a potential increase in the following numbers.,pos 196[',']: I'm creating a sequence of increasing numbers to establish a basis for comparison in a larger list. pos 197[' ']: I'm comparing sequence lengths to determine growth.5pos 198['5']: Nothing, the code is in increasing order to be compared to find the highest number in the list.,pos 199[',']: It's a sequence of increasing numbers. I'm looking for a pattern to create a larger sequence. Each number is larger than the previous one, and the pos 200[' ']: *0 < 3 < 10 in a subsequence. I am performing a less than comparison in an array to find the longest increasing subsequence.3pos 201['3']: Nothing, it's a sequence to determine if the numbers increase in a higher sequence, for example: ```example, 1,2,3,,pos 202[',']: I'm creating a sequence where each number is larger than the previous one to build a larger sequence of numbers that increase in value. pos 203[' ']: I'm waiting for the code.7pos 204['7']: No code provided.,pos 205[',']: Your sequence doesn't allow to be in increasing order to be higher than this 0 1 2 3 4 5 6 pos 206[' ']: No code provided.101pos 207['101']: There's no code to reference.,pos 208[',']: I see a sequence where each number is being compared to the next, allowing the sequence to grow in a specific pattern of increasing values, with each number being pos 209[' ']: This line is increasing the value by 5, making it longer than the previous number.18pos 210['18']: You didn't provide the code. What's the next number in the sequence: 1, 3, 5, 7, 9,]↵ pos 211[']\n']: Let's test a sample list of numbers and find the optimal solution for the maximum number in the list, such as: [12, 45, pos 212[' ']: I'm calculating the length of the sequence and finding the longest subsequence with this algorithm. ** Code:: ** print(func name within array values printpos 213[' print']: I'd be happy to help you. What is the code and what is its length? To find the solution, I will calculate the length of the(longpos 214['(long']: I added a comment, but I left it blank. Here's a brief description: I provided no description, including a description for the code and descriptions forestpos 215['est']: **6** - or, more likely, **12**, depending on the code. Could you provide the code to find out?_inpos 216['_in']: I'm not doing anything, you didn't provide code.creasingpos 217['creasing']: I don't have a line of code to compare to each other, to find the longest sequence in an unsorted list of numbers, and I can make_subpos 218['_sub']: I don't know any more than 5 bytes from my step. To find the solution, find only the longest sequence. To find only thesequencepos 219['sequence']: The list is empty. What are you doing if the list is empty or when the list has values like this: [1, 3, 5(numspos 220['(nums']: I'm finding the length of an array: `int result = maxSequence([1,9,5,8,12,5,6,8))↵ ↵ ↵ pos 221['))\n\n\n']: I'm executing the function.ifpos 222['if']: I'm not doing anything, there's no code. If you provide the code, I can tell you what it does. __pos 223[' __']: I'm not at a line of code. You didn't provide any.namepos 224['name']: == == == == == == == == == == == == == == == == == == == == == == == == == == == ==__pos 225['__']: Since there's no code provided, I'll just say... nothing. Please provide the code, and I'll answer: == (no code) ==pos 226[' ==']: I'm not doing anything since there's no code. Provide some code. "__pos 227[' "__']: 'I'm writing a function, including nothing for 'about something' and 'nothing for 'about nothing'mainpos 228['main']: I'm executing the code and checking for errors, then running it with test cases.__":↵ pos 229['__":\n']: I'm writing a function, and the code is: `if (global_code); (global_code == true) { pos 230[' ']: Running the code to test it. mainpos 231[' main']: I'll write and run code, and help with programming-related tasks. Here's an example: ```` print("Hello world" (()↵ pos 232['()\n']: I'm writing a function to solve a problem, then calling it. ```` def solve_problem() print("solve_problem()' code for</pos 233['codepos 234['code']: I'm writing a Python script, here's the code and the line I'm working on now: ```` def create_function(): print("Here is>pos 235['>']: (empty)